The Benefits of Cloud Computing
In the environment of enterprise software programs, the existing implementations have usually been extremely involved and expensive. They require a company in Neptune to spend deeply on capital expenditure to establish an in-house data center with office space, environmental controls, electrical energy, dedicated computers, storage arrays, and network bandwidth. In addition to all this expensive infrastructure is the requirement for a complex software stack for the program. After the software has been written, you will also need a group of experts to install, configure, and run the software. But that was before the advent of cloud computing.
Cloud computing is a technology that makes use of the internet and central remote computers to manage data and applications. Cloud computing allows clients and businesses to use software applications with no set up and access their personal files at any computer with internet service. This innovation permits considerably more economical computing by centralizing storage, processing, memory, and bandwidth.

One vital point that numerous IT departments neglect or miscalculate is the T1 Line Bandwidth demands for supporting cloud computing. In one case study, the chief information officer of a insurance company said she had to boost the company's network capacity by a factor of five when they moved to one vendor's cloud computing product. This is not a guideline for every person, but it's a good example of what a single organization implemented.
